Clearly Define the Role and Responsibilities
- Key Responsibilities: Garments Sewing Machine Mechanics are responsible for installing, maintaining, troubleshooting, and repairing a wide range of sewing machines and related equipment used in garment manufacturing. Their duties include performing routine preventive maintenance, diagnosing mechanical and electrical faults, replacing worn or damaged parts, calibrating machines for different fabric types, and ensuring compliance with safety standards. In larger facilities, they may also oversee a team of junior mechanics, maintain spare parts inventories, and contribute to process improvement initiatives.
- Experience Levels: Junior Garments Sewing Machine Mechanics typically have 1-3 years of hands-on experience, focusing on basic repairs and routine maintenance under supervision. Mid-level mechanics, with 3-7 years of experience, handle more complex diagnostics, work independently, and may train operators or junior staff. Senior mechanics, boasting 8+ years of experience, are experts in both mechanical and electronic systems, often specializing in advanced or automated machinery, leading maintenance teams, and advising on equipment upgrades or factory layouts.
- Company Fit: In medium-sized companies (50-500 employees), mechanics are often expected to be versatile generalists, servicing a variety of machines and supporting multiple production lines. In large enterprises (500+ employees), roles may be more specialized, with mechanics focusing on specific machine types or technologies, and working within structured maintenance departments. Larger companies may also require experience with computerized maintenance management systems (CMMS) and adherence to stricter compliance protocols.

Assess Technical Skills
- Tools and Software: Garments Sewing Machine Mechanics must be proficient with a variety of hand and power tools, such as screwdrivers, wrenches, pliers, multimeters, and soldering irons. Familiarity with specialized equipment like tension gauges, timing tools, and ultrasonic cleaners is essential for precise adjustments and repairs. In larger or more technologically advanced facilities, mechanics should also be comfortable using computerized maintenance management systems (CMMS) to log repairs, track preventive maintenance schedules, and order spare parts. Experience with diagnostic software for computerized sewing machines, as well as basic knowledge of programmable logic controllers (PLCs), is increasingly valuable as automation becomes more prevalent.
- Assessments: Evaluating technical proficiency requires a combination of written tests, practical demonstrations, and scenario-based interviews. Written assessments can cover topics such as machine anatomy, troubleshooting steps, and safety protocols. Practical evaluations are particularly effective”candidates might be asked to diagnose and repair a malfunctioning sewing machine under observation, demonstrating their ability to identify faults, replace components, and calibrate settings. For roles involving advanced machinery, consider including tasks that assess familiarity with electronic controls or software interfaces. Reviewing a candidate's maintenance logs or asking them to explain past repair projects can also provide insight into their technical approach and attention to detail.

Conduct Thorough Background and Reference Checks
Conducting thorough background checks is essential to ensure you are hiring a reliable and competent Garments Sewing Machine Mechanic. Start by verifying the candidate's employment history, focusing on roles that involved similar machinery and production environments. Request detailed references from previous employers, ideally supervisors or maintenance managers, who can attest to the candidate's technical skills, work ethic, and reliability. Prepare specific questions about the types of machines serviced, the complexity of repairs handled, and the candidate's ability to work under pressure.
Confirm all certifications listed on the candidate's resume by contacting the issuing organizations directly. This step is especially important for roles requiring specialized knowledge or compliance with industry standards. If the mechanic claims manufacturer-specific training (such as Juki or Brother), request copies of certificates or training records. For senior roles, consider verifying any additional technical or safety training, such as lockout/tagout procedures or electrical safety courses.
Depending on your company's policies and local regulations, you may also conduct criminal background checks, especially if the mechanic will have access to expensive equipment or sensitive production areas. Finally, review any available performance evaluations or maintenance logs from previous employers to assess the candidate's consistency and attention to detail. Offer Competitive Compensation and Benefits
- Market Rates: Compensation for Garments Sewing Machine Mechanics varies based on experience, location, and company size. As of 2024, entry-level mechanics typically earn between $35,000 and $45,000 annually, while mid-level professionals can expect salaries in the $45,000 to $60,000 range. Senior mechanics, especially those with expertise in automated or computerized systems, may command $60,000 to $80,000 or more in high-demand regions or large manufacturing hubs. In areas with a shortage of skilled tradespeople, offering competitive wages is crucial to attract and retain top talent. Hourly rates are also common, ranging from $18 to $35 per hour depending on experience and complexity of the machinery serviced.
